Learn how to use rvest and other R tools to create your own original datasets from publicly available web content.

There is a wealth of data contained within publicly available web pages. How can you extract it and get it into a format suitable for further use and analysis? In this course, Extracting Data from HTML with R, you will learn how to scrape HTML content using R and transform it into valuable datasets. First, you will gain an understanding of techniques for targeting HTML elements that contain the data you want. Next, you will discover how to extract text and attributes, and wrangle the resulting content into a tidy dataset. Finally, you will explore methods for scaling up your scraping using various R tools. When you are finished with this course, you will have the skills and knowledge necessary to unlock valuable data contained in web content.
